Two poems about centering prayer..."The mysterious majesty" I practice centering prayer, what is also known as contemplative prayer. These two poems tell of that practice. They are new poems, and short. Regarding contemplation, the monks of New Camaldoli have been practicing that kind of prayer for centuries. Here is their website: http://www.contemplation.com/ .
You may also wish to learn more about centering prayer, as directed and taught by Father Thomas Keating. Here is his website: http://www.contemplativeoutreach.org/frntpage.htm . Sometimes Father Thomas offers a telephone conference about centering prayer, and the conference usually lasts about an hour. The cost is nominal.
